Appropriate Preposition:

  • Accompanied with ( একসঙ্গে ঘটা ) He has fever accompanied with headache.
  • Lay by ( সঞ্চয় করা ) Lay by something for the old age.
  • Rid of ( মুক্ত হওয়া ) Get rid of bad company.
  • Abound in ( প্রচুর পরিমাণে থাকা ) Fish abounds in this river.
  • Zeal for ( প্রবল উৎসাহ ) He has a zeal for social work.
  • Die in ( মারা যাওয়া (শান্তি) ) Let me die in peace.

Idioms:

  • a piece of cake ( খুবই সহজ ) This assignment is a piece of cake
  • be on ones back ( একেবারে কুপোকাত )
  • Slip of the tongue ( বলায় সামান্য ভুল ) This is a slip of the tongue, don't lay much stress on it.
  • Catch red handed ( হাতে নাতে ধরা ) The thief was caught red handed.
  • On the spur of the moment ( মুহুর্তের উত্তেজনায় ) He did it on the spur of the moment.
  • In cold blood ( ঠান্ডা মাথায় ) They committed this murder in cold blood.

Bangla to English Expressions (Translations):

  • কে যেন ডাকছে মনে হল - It seemed as if somebody was calling me
  • আপনি কি অন্য কিছু পছন্দ করবেন? - Would you like to choose something else?
  • একেবারেই এক। - The very same.
  • লেগে থাক, তুমি জিতবে - Keep stay, you will win
  • অনেক দিন হয়ে গিয়েছে - It’s been such a long time
  • ফি (কতো খরচ দিতে হবে) কতো? - How much is the fee?
